Labor Costs Disallowed

LVT Number: 13459

Landlord applied for MCI rent increases based on the installation of a new boiler. The DRA ruled for landlord in part, but disallowed some of landlord's claimed costs when calculating the increase. Landlord appealed, claiming that the disallowed cost was for labor. The DHCR ruled against landlord. The labor was done by landlord's employee, and landlord didn't show that he incurred added labor costs.
